Old School Meets New — A Rare Unique & Historic Retreat with Modern Luxury Originally built in 1860 as a one-room schoolhouse for the children of the local village, this remarkable home blends heritage, history, and high-end updates into a truly special living experience. Thoughtfully sited by the townspeople on a gentle knoll surrounded by graceful trees, the building served as a place of learning through the Civil War and beyond. Students once gathered for plays and pageants in what is now the living room—then a small stage—and lunched on the sunny slope just outside the front door. The home’s foundation, crafted from massive three-foot-thick river rock walls, is thought to have been built with stone gathered by the local community—a testament to both the home’s roots and its enduring character. Converted into a private residence in 2003 by a Brooklyn architect, the structure was fully modernized with all-new plumbing, electrical, HVAC, and framing, while preserving the original timberframe construction and exposed beams.
